First Edition of the Ta"z's Elucidation on the Entire Shulchan Aruch Choshen Mishpat
Turei Zahav al Choshen Mishpat by Rabbi David HaLevi, printed until siman 246 ... and now printed on the entire Shulchan Aruch. Berlin, 1766.
In 1692, the Ta"z's commentary was printed in Hamburg - until siman 246 and in this edition here, the elucidations were printed from siman 246 through the end of Shulchan Aruch. For the sake of completeness, the whole book was reprinted on Choshen Mishpat.
First edition of the renowned work by the author of Ta"z - one of the greatest halachic adjudicators of all generations, known by the moniker 'Ba'al HaTa"z' after this book.
